Recruiting Roundup: A missed flight and two quiet 5-stars highlight the weekend

The Clemson coaching staff hosted a large number of recruits in Saturdays 41-7 rout of NC State, including high-profile targets Clay Webb and Quavaris Crouch.

The headliner of the group – quarterback DJ Uiagalelei – missed his flight by a few minutes. Uiagalelei, a 5-star 2020 signal-caller out of Bellflower (CA) St. John Bosco had planned a trip to Clemson this past weekend. He was to play his game Friday night at Santa Margarita in Orange County and then, along with his dad, hop a red-eye out of Los Angeles International and fly to Atlanta in time to make it for the NC State game.
